Prepping for Air Frying Success
Preparation is key to achieving perfect air-fried mozzarella sticks. Here’s what you need to do:
First, preheat your air fryer. This is a crucial step that many people skip, but it’s essential for ensuring even cooking and optimal crispness. Most air fryers require a preheating time of about 3-5 minutes. Set the temperature to the recommended cooking temperature for mozzarella sticks (usually around 380-400°F or 190-200°C).
While the air fryer is preheating, arrange the frozen mozzarella sticks in a single layer in the air fryer basket or on the tray. Avoid overcrowding, as this will prevent the hot air from circulating properly and result in unevenly cooked mozzarella sticks. If necessary, cook the mozzarella sticks in batches.
Consider lightly spraying the mozzarella sticks with cooking oil. This is optional, but it can help to enhance the crispness and browning of the breading. Use a cooking oil with a high smoke point, such as avocado oil, canola oil, or grapeseed oil.
The Perfect Time and Temperature for Air Frying Frozen Mozzarella Sticks
Now for the million-dollar question: how long do you air fry frozen mozzarella sticks, and at what temperature? The answer can vary slightly depending on your air fryer model, the thickness of the mozzarella sticks, and your personal preference for crispness. However, here’s a general guideline to get you started:
- Temperature: 380-400°F (190-200°C)
- Time: 6-8 minutes
Start by air frying the mozzarella sticks for 6 minutes. Then, check them for doneness. They should be golden brown and crispy on the outside, and the mozzarella cheese should be melted and gooey on the inside. If they’re not quite there yet, continue air frying for another 1-2 minutes, or until they reach your desired level of crispness.
Keep a close eye on the mozzarella sticks while they’re air frying. Since air fryers can vary in their cooking power, it’s important to monitor them closely to prevent burning. If you notice that the breading is browning too quickly, reduce the temperature slightly.
Flip the mozzarella sticks halfway through the cooking time to ensure even browning on both sides. This will help to create a uniformly crispy texture.
Remember, these are just guidelines. It’s always best to err on the side of caution and check the mozzarella sticks frequently to prevent overcooking.
Tips and Tricks for Air Frying Mozzarella Sticks Like a Pro
Want to take your air-fried mozzarella stick game to the next level? Here are some additional tips and tricks:
- Don’t thaw the mozzarella sticks before air frying. Air frying from frozen is the best way to prevent the cheese from melting too quickly and leaking out of the breading.
- If the mozzarella sticks are sticking to the air fryer basket, lightly grease the basket with cooking oil before adding the mozzarella sticks. Alternatively, you can use parchment paper liners specifically designed for air fryers.
- For extra crispy mozzarella sticks, try double breading them. Dip each mozzarella stick in flour, then in beaten egg, and then in breadcrumbs. Repeat the process one more time for an extra layer of breading that will crisp up beautifully in the air fryer.
- Experiment with different breading flavors. Add spices, herbs, or grated Parmesan cheese to the breadcrumbs for a unique twist.
- Serve immediately! Air-fried mozzarella sticks are best enjoyed hot and fresh. The longer they sit, the softer the breading will become.

Troubleshooting Common Air Frying Issues
Even with the best instructions, sometimes things don’t go quite as planned. Here’s how to troubleshoot some common issues when air frying frozen mozzarella sticks:
- Mozzarella sticks are not crispy enough: Make sure your air fryer is properly preheated. Also, ensure that you’re not overcrowding the basket. You may also need to increase the cooking time slightly. A light spritz of oil can also help.
- Mozzarella sticks are burning: Reduce the temperature slightly and monitor the mozzarella sticks closely. You may also need to decrease the cooking time.
- Cheese is leaking out: Make sure you’re air frying the mozzarella sticks from frozen. Also, avoid overcooking them. If the cheese is already starting to leak, remove them from the air fryer immediately.

What is the optimal air frying temperature for frozen mozzarella sticks?
The ideal temperature for air frying frozen mozzarella sticks is generally between 350°F (175°C) and 400°F (200°C). Starting at 350°F allows the cheese to melt gradually without the breading burning too quickly. This lower temperature helps to prevent the dreaded cheese explosion and ensures the inside is gooey and delicious while the outside is golden brown.
Experiment with your specific air fryer, as models can vary in their heating efficiency. If you find the mozzarella sticks are browning too quickly before the cheese is melted, lower the temperature slightly. Conversely, if they’re taking too long to crisp up, you can increase the temperature towards the higher end of the range.
How long should I air fry frozen mozzarella sticks?
Frozen mozzarella sticks typically take between 6 and 10 minutes to air fry to crispy perfection. This time can vary depending on the size of the mozzarella sticks, the temperature you’re using, and the specific air fryer model. It’s crucial to keep a close eye on them during the last few minutes to prevent overcooking or cheese leakage.
A good rule of thumb is to start checking for doneness around 6 minutes. If they aren’t golden brown and the cheese hasn’t started to melt, continue air frying for another 1-2 minutes. Turn the mozzarella sticks halfway through the cooking time to ensure even browning on all sides. Remember, a slight browning is key, and don’t wait until they are overly dark, as the cheese could burst.

Can I stack mozzarella sticks in the air fryer basket?
Avoid stacking the mozzarella sticks in the air fryer basket. Overcrowding the basket can impede proper air circulation, resulting in uneven cooking and a less crispy texture. When the sticks are stacked, the hot air can’t reach all surfaces, leading to some sticks being perfectly cooked while others remain soft or undercooked.
For the best results, arrange the mozzarella sticks in a single layer, ensuring there’s some space between each one. This allows the hot air to circulate freely around each stick, ensuring even browning and maximum crispiness. If necessary, cook the mozzarella sticks in batches to avoid overcrowding.

How do I prevent the cheese from exploding out of the mozzarella sticks while air frying?
Preventing cheese explosions in your air-fried mozzarella sticks involves a few key strategies. First, avoid overcooking. Cheese explosions happen when the interior becomes too hot and expands beyond the breading’s capacity. Stick to the recommended cooking time and temperature and check for doneness frequently toward the end.
Second, ensure the mozzarella sticks are properly sealed. If you’re making them from scratch, ensure the breading is tightly adhered and that there are no gaps or cracks. For store-bought mozzarella sticks, handle them gently to avoid damaging the breading. If you notice any cracks, you can carefully patch them with a bit of breadcrumbs before air frying.
